Birdcage rust question
What is considered too much damage (from a repair standpoint) when it comes to rust in the birdcage? Location would be at the bottom of the windshield in the door area. Also, what is involved in repairing this area?

well u should post a pic... I would consider myself close to an expert bering that most of the windshield area on my 72 was rusted... My advice is don't do what i did (I used ospho and whire brush and grinder to get rust off then i fiberglassed over all of the holes and made new corners.) My advice is this. If you can weld and fabricate build pieces to pach the holes. If you can't see if they cand be built by a body shop. If someone could host I would post some before and after pics of mine If someone could teach me how and host them for me... It is not perfect looking but it got the job done. If you are still stumped E-mail me some pictures and i will tell you what i think... Also have you taken off all of the trim /molding Inside and outside of the car? If not... You may run into some more problems too. Ohh and if you haven't removed your windshield yet... that can be quite a bad area as well.
